Fine motor skills and mathematical concepts, such as adding up to 100 with regrouping, are crucial for children aged 7-8. Developing fine motor skills, which involve the coordination of small muscles in the hands and fingers, is essential for tasks like writing and manipulating objects. Mastery of fine motor skills enhances a child’s ability to confidently use pencils, scissors, and other educational tools.
Adding up to 100 with regrouping contributes significantly to a child’s cognitive and academic development. At this age, students are typically introduced to more complex addition problems, requiring them to regroup numbers effectively. Understanding this mathematical concept helps build a strong foundation for future math challenges, fostering critical thinking and problem-solving skills.
Parents and teachers should care because proficient fine motor skills positively impact academic performance and self-esteem. Students who struggle with fine motor tasks may find writing and math challenging, leading to frustration and disengagement. By nurturing both fine motor skills and mathematical understanding, adults can promote a love for learning, encourage persistence, and support children in becoming independent, confident learners. Collaboration between parents and teachers in these areas cultivates an environment conducive to growth and success in both academic and life skills.
